Blue Teflon tape is thicker and denser than white Teflon tape, making it more suitable for sealing larger pipe fittings. White Teflon tape is thinner and better for smaller fittings. For plumbing applications, blue Teflon tape is generally preferred due to its higher density and better sealing capabilities.
